tasA Digestion pSB1C3 (t39)
In this experiment 24TA 3 (BBa_K823024 + tasA insert) and pSB1C3 were digested.
Our goal is to overexpress TasA by adding a second copy of the tasA gene under the control of a salt inducible promoter. This overexpression will lead to a stronger biofilm when the biofilm is exposed to salt water.
The samples were digested for one hour.

In this experiment tasA was ligated into pSB1C3. For this first a Mastermix was made for the digestion of 24TA 3 (BBa_K823024 + tasA insert) and pSB1C3 EcoRI and PstI.
Component
Amount
10x buffer (2.1)
6.6 µL
EcoRI
3.3 µL
PstI
3.3 µL
\( \mathrm{H_2O}\)
23.4 µL
Mastermix digestion.
